Elderly Belize City Man Charged with Aggravated Assault

Elderly Belize City Man Charged with Aggravated Assault

A seventy-four-year-old man, Christopher Augustus Lamb, is facing charges of aggravated assault and wounding after allegedly attacking another man with a machete. In court, Lamb told the Senior Magistrate that while he pleaded guilty to the charges, he insisted, quote, I didn’t do it, end quote. Lamb appeared unrepresented in court, where he was read two counts: one for aggravated assault and one for wounding. The allegations state that on Sunday, March sixteenth, 2025, on Gulen Street in Belize City, Lamb assaulted and wounded Albert Ferguson with a machete. Before entering his plea, Lamb asked to explain his side of the story. He claimed that he hit Ferguson with a fluorescent bulb after an argument with Ferguson’s wife, who had called him some ugly names. According to Lamb, Ferguson then came at him with a knife and an iron. Lamb said the police have these two objects as evidence. Lamb further explained that Ferguson came to his gate, shook it, and threatened to kill him. In fear for his life, Lamb said he acted in self-defense by hitting Ferguson with the bulb. After hearing his explanation, the Senior Magistrate entered an equivocal plea on Lamb’s behalf. Lamb was granted bail of $1,500, which he met, and his case was adjourned to May 2025.
